Transaction 012eb1144ca21dcf3bd3b9053cef787d9d661a5e3e41ef01c7da0428be77774b

1 Input
1 Outputs
  • 012eb1144ca21dcf3bd3b9053cef787d9d661a5e3e41ef01c7da0428be77774b:0
  • value  539654
    address  1EkeMHtVvppXY9swY8bGbMx6jANXKyCnzX